The surname Float is of Old English origin, dating back to before the 7th century. It is derived from the word "Flota," which was the ancient term for a boat or ship. Thus, someone who sailed "a Flota" eventually became known as a Float due to linguistic shifts and usage over time.
Interestingly, the more common surname "Sailor," of Norse origin, was introduced in the 9th century through invasions and eventually replaced the original term. The modern family name can be found as both Flote and Float, with the addition of "Floelte" (around 1500) being granted a coat of arms.
Historical records show individuals with the surname Float, such as John Float, who was a witness in St. Dunstan's, Stepney on June 13, 1634, and Richard Flote, who married Mary Cloude in St. James Clerkenwell on July 1, 1667. The surname can also be found in the rolls of the Abbey of Holme, Norfolk, during the reign of King Henry II, known as "The Church Builder" from 1154 to 1189.
Surnames became necessary as governments introduced personal taxation, with the infamous Poll Tax in England. Over the centuries, surnames have continued to evolve in all countries, often leading to remarkable variations in the original spelling.
